Emerging Trends in Cloud Computing: Serverless Architecture and Edge Computing

One of the latest trends in cloud computing is the adoption of serverless architecture and edge computing. Serverless architecture allows developers to build and deploy applications without having to manage servers, while edge computing enables data processing and analysis to occur at the edge of the network, reducing latency and improving performance. An Undergraduate Certificate in Cloud Computing program can provide students with hands-on experience in designing and deploying serverless applications on AWS and Azure, as well as exploring the possibilities of edge computing. For example, students can learn how to use AWS Lambda and Azure Functions to build serverless applications, and how to use edge computing to analyze data from IoT devices.

Innovations in Cloud Security and Compliance: AI-Powered Threat Detection and GDPR Compliance

Cloud security and compliance are critical concerns for businesses and organizations, and innovations in AI-powered threat detection and GDPR compliance are helping to address these concerns. An Undergraduate Certificate in Cloud Computing program can provide students with the knowledge and skills needed to design and implement secure cloud architectures, as well as ensure compliance with regulatory requirements such as GDPR. For instance, students can learn how to use AI-powered tools such as AWS GuardDuty and Azure Security Center to detect and respond to security threats, and how to implement GDPR-compliant data storage and processing solutions on AWS and Azure.
